云服务器怎么发布网站,云服务器如何发布网站
在当今数字化时代,拥有一个自己的网站是展示个人或企业形象的重要方式。而云服务器的出现,为网站的发布提供了更加便捷和高效的解决方案。本文将详细介绍如何使用云服务器发布网站,帮助您轻松搭建属于自己的在线平台。
一、选择合适的云服务器提供商
在发布网站之前,首先需要选择一个可靠的云服务器提供商。市场上有许多知名的云服务提供商,如阿里云、腾讯云、华为云等。在选择时,您需要考虑以下几个因素:
- 性能和稳定性:确保云服务器具有足够的计算资源和稳定的网络连接,以保证网站的流畅运行。
- 价格和套餐:根据您的预算和需求,选择合适的价格套餐。同时,注意查看是否有隐藏费用。
- 技术支持:选择提供优质技术支持的提供商,以便在遇到问题时能够及时得到解决。
- 数据中心位置:根据您的目标用户群体,选择距离他们较近的数据中心,以减少网络延迟。
在选择好云服务器提供商后,您可以根据自己的需求选择合适的服务器配置,并进行购买和开通。
二、购买域名并进行备案
域名是网站的标识,用户通过域名来访问您的网站。在选择域名时,建议选择简洁、易记且与您的网站内容相关的域名。您可以通过域名注册商购买域名,如阿里云的万网、腾讯云的DNSPod等。
在购买域名后,您需要进行备案。备案是指将您的网站信息提交给相关部门进行审核,以确保网站的合法性和安全性。根据我国的法律法规,所有在境内提供互联网信息服务的网站都需要进行备案。备案的流程可能会因地区和服务商的不同而有所差异,但一般包括以下步骤:
- 登录备案系统,填写网站信息和主办单位信息。
- 上传相关证件照片,如营业执照、身份证等。
- 等待备案审核,审核时间一般为 20 个工作日左右。
- 备案审核通过后,您将获得备案号,将备案号添加到网站底部并进行公示。
三、连接云服务器并配置环境
在购买云服务器并完成备案后,您需要连接到云服务器并配置相应的环境。以下是一般的操作步骤:
- 通过云服务器提供商提供的控制台或远程连接工具,连接到您的云服务器。
- 选择您熟悉的操作系统,如 Linux(如 CentOS、Ubuntu 等)或 Windows Server。
- 根据您的网站需求,安装相应的 Web 服务器软件,如 Apache、Nginx 等。
- 安装数据库管理系统,如 MySQL、MongoDB 等,以便存储网站数据。
- 配置防火墙和安全组规则,确保服务器的安全性。
配置环境的过程可能会比较复杂,如果您不熟悉相关技术,可以参考云服务器提供商的文档或寻求专业人士的帮助。
四、上传网站文件
在配置好云服务器环境后,您需要将网站文件上传到服务器上。您可以使用 FTP 工具(如 FileZilla)或通过控制台的文件上传功能来完成。
在上传网站文件时,需要注意以下几点:
- 将网站文件上传到 Web 服务器的指定目录,如 Apache 的 /var/www/html 目录或 Nginx 的 /usr/share/nginx/html 目录。
- 确保上传的文件完整且没有损坏。
- 根据需要设置文件和目录的权限,以保证网站的正常运行。
五、测试网站并进行优化
在上传网站文件后,您可以通过浏览器访问您的域名来测试网站是否能够正常运行。在测试过程中,您需要注意以下几点:
- 检查网站的页面是否能够正常显示,包括图片、文字、链接等。
- 测试网站的功能是否正常,如登录、注册、搜索等。
- 检查网站的响应速度,是否存在卡顿或加载缓慢的情况。
如果发现问题,您需要及时进行排查和修复。同时,您还可以对网站进行优化,如压缩图片、合并 CSS 和 JavaScript 文件、使用缓存等,以提高网站的性能和用户体验。
六、发布网站并进行维护
经过测试和优化后,您的网站就可以正式发布了。在发布后,您需要定期对网站进行维护,包括更新内容、备份数据、检查服务器状态等,以保证网站的正常运行和安全性。
同时,您还可以通过搜索引擎优化(SEO)等手段,提高网站的搜索引擎排名,增加网站的流量和曝光度。
总之,使用云服务器发布网站需要一定的技术知识和操作经验,但只要您按照上述步骤进行操作,就能够顺利地搭建自己的网站。希望本文对您有所帮助!